在数字化时代,网页制作已经成为一项基础而重要的技能。无论是为了个人博客、企业官网,还是为了开发更复杂的Web应用,掌握前端技术都是必不可少的。本文将带领大家从零开始,一步步深入理解前端开发,最终达到精通的境界。

前端开发基础

1. 了解Web工作原理

首先,我们需要了解Web的工作原理。Web是由HTML、CSS和JavaScript组成的。HTML负责内容结构,CSS负责样式设计,JavaScript负责交互功能。

2. 学习HTML

HTML(HyperText Markup Language)是网页内容的骨架。学习HTML,你需要掌握:

  • 基本的HTML标签,如<div>, <p>, <a>, <img>等。
  • 表单元素,如<form>, <input>, <select>等。
  • HTML5的新特性,如<canvas>, <video>, <audio>等。

3. 掌握CSS

CSS(Cascading Style Sheets)用于美化网页。学习CSS,你需要掌握:

  • 选择器,如类选择器.class, ID选择器#id等。
  • 盒子模型,包括margin、padding、border和content。
  • 布局技术,如Flexbox和Grid。
  • 响应式设计,使网页在不同设备上都能良好显示。

4. 熟悉JavaScript

JavaScript是网页的灵魂,它使网页具有交互性。学习JavaScript,你需要掌握:

  • 基本语法,如变量、数据类型、运算符等。
  • 函数和对象。
  • DOM操作,即操作网页文档对象模型。
  • 事件处理。
  • 常用库和框架,如jQuery、React、Vue等。

进阶技能

1. 版本控制

学习使用Git进行版本控制,这对于团队协作和代码管理非常重要。

2. 预处理器

学习使用Sass、Less等预处理器,它们可以让你更高效地编写CSS。

3. 包管理器

学习使用npm或Yarn等包管理器,它们可以帮助你管理项目依赖。

4. 前端构建工具

学习使用Webpack、Gulp等前端构建工具,它们可以帮助你自动化构建过程。

实战项目

通过实际项目来锻炼你的技能。以下是一些实战项目建议:

  • 个人博客
  • 企业官网
  • 在线商店
  • 社交媒体平台

持续学习

前端技术更新迅速,我们需要持续学习。以下是一些建议:

  • 阅读官方文档,了解最新规范和API。
  • 关注行业动态,了解新技术和趋势。
  • 参加线上或线下的技术交流活动。
  • 撰写技术博客,分享你的经验和见解。

通过以上步骤,你将能够从入门到精通,一步步掌握网页制作技巧。记住,实践是检验真理的唯一标准,不断动手实践,你将不断进步。祝你在前端开发的道路上越走越远!